Waldorf Astoria Unveils Luxurious New Hotel in Rabat, Morocco

Introducing the Waldorf Astoria Rabat-Salé: A New Standard in Luxury

The iconic Waldorf Astoria brand has made its grand entrance into Morocco with the opening of its latest property in the capital city of Rabat. The Waldorf Astoria Rabat-Salé offers an impressive 55 elegantly designed guest rooms, complete with luxurious amenities and breathtaking views of both the river and the ocean. Ideally situated at the convergence of the twin cities of Rabat and Salé, this hotel is conveniently located just minutes away from Rabat-Salé International Airport and provides easy access to Casablanca and Tangier through a high-speed rail network.

Guy Hutchinson, president of Middle East and Africa at Hilton, expressed pride in introducing the Waldorf Astoria brand to this vibrant region, stating, "We are proud to bring the iconic Waldorf Astoria brand to Rabat-Salé, setting a new benchmark for refined luxury in Morocco’s capital. This opening marks an exciting new chapter for the brand as we continue to expand our luxury portfolio across key cities, offering discerning travelers unparalleled access to the heritage, artistry, and ambition that defines this destination." Hutchinson highlighted Morocco's rapid evolution as a travel destination, noting that the country welcomed more than 18 million tourists in 2025 and is aiming for 20 million by the year 2030, with Rabat playing a significant role in this growth.

Exquisite Design and Unmatched Amenities Await Guests

The Waldorf Astoria Rabat-Salé draws inspiration from celestial themes, which are intricately woven throughout the hotel's architecture and design. A standout feature of the hotel is the Waldorf Astoria Spa, which boasts stunning views of the Atlantic Ocean, alongside other areas that overlook the scenic Bouregreg River. Additionally, the property showcases one of North Africa’s largest curated art collections, featuring over 7,000 individual artworks that celebrate regional culture and creativity.

Guests can indulge in a wealth of amenities, including an indoor pool, an infinity pool with ocean views, a state-of-the-art gym open 24 hours, and a relaxation lounge designed for ultimate comfort. Culinary experiences abound with five distinct restaurants on-site, complemented by a grand ballroom and three versatile meeting spaces, making the hotel an ideal choice for both leisure and business travelers alike.
